JANAF - OIL PIPELINE TRANSPORTATION

JANAF pipeline was constructed in 1979 as an international oil transportation system from the tanker and terminal port of Omišalj to the domestic and foreign refineries in Eastern and Middle Europe. The designed pipeline capacity is 34 mln.t annually and the installed is 20 mln.t. The total storage capacity at Omišalj, Sisak and Virje terminals is 900,000 m3 for oil and 60,000 m3 for oil products. Oil terminals capaciteies are shown in the following table.

TERMINAL

STORAGE (m3)

Omišalj

760 000

Sisak

100 000

Virje

40 000

The JANAF system consists of the following:

  • Reception and forwarding terminal of Omišalj Bay on the island of Krk together with the Omišalj tanker port;
  • Pipelines in the total length of 759 kms with the sections: Omišalj-Sisak; Sisak-Virje (with a section to Lendava)-Gola (Croatian-Hungarian borderline); Sisak-Slavonski Brod (with a section to Bosanski Brod)-Sotin (Croatian-Serbian borderline)- Novi Sad-Pančevo. 610 kms of the pipeline extend on the territory of the Republic of Croatia;
  • Reception and forwarding terminals in Sisak, Virje and near Slavonski Brod (presently under construction);
  • Omišalj-Urinj submarine pipeline, which connects the tanker and terminal port of Omišalj on the island of Krk with the INA - Rijeka Oil Refinery on land. The total pipeline length is 7.2 kms, 6 kms of which belong to the submarine section.

OIL PRODUCTION AND PROCESSING

INA d.d. company is national oil production and processing company. In the year 2003 crude oil was produced at 34 oil fields, and gas-condensate at 9 gas-condensation fields. This covered around 40 percent of total domestic demand.

There are 4 refineries: Oili Refinery Rijeka (Urinj), Lube Refinery Rijeka (Mlaka),Oil Refinery Sisak and Lube Refinery Zagreb.

SELLING CAPACITIES

In the Republic of Croatia, there are around 680 gas stations, and around 400 stations is owned by INA d.d. (end of 2003.)
